The Vault Review

The Vault Review

RetreatVault Editorial · July 2026

Lumeria scores a 7.8—same tier as several Ayurvedic programs in India and yoga teacher trainings across Asia—but the comparison stops there. The strength here is tangible: a 4.9/5 rating across 550 reviews, which isn't noise. People are showing up repeatedly and leaving satisfied. That kind of consistency matters. The amenities score at a perfect 10, and the nutrition offering (vegetarian, vegan, organic, Ayurvedic options) actually maps to what guests say they want. Food quality ranks 9.4/10 in our breakdown, suggesting the kitchen isn't just checking boxes.

The gaps are real, though. Pricing data came back empty—the property lists $0–$0/night, which means we're flying blind on actual costs relative to competitors like the 28-day Ayurvedic detox in India at $142/night or the Rishikesh programs at $35–$164. Medical and clinical programs score only 5.2/10, which flags that if you're coming for therapeutic intervention or clinical supervision, this isn't a medical retreat. Add-ons and extensions are weak at 5.5/10. Personalization comes in at 7.0/10—decent but not standout. The education and mindfulness programs hit 7.0 each, suggesting they're present but not the main event.

The location tag reads "Other," which tanks the travel ease score to 6.0/10. That's a real friction point if you're factoring in airport access or logistics. Without knowing where Lumeria actually sits geographically, it's impossible to weigh convenience against the 7.8-tier competitors scattered across Nepal, India, and Bali. Request the full location details before booking; it could change your decision entirely. That said, the guest feedback is loud and positive, and the food-plus-amenities foundation is solid.
